December in Pulkovo, Russian Federation, presents a chilly climate characterized by a maximum temperature of just 5°C (41°F) and an average hovering around -1°C (30°F). With a minimum plunging to -14°C (6°F), the month features a true winter ambiance. Expect frequent precipitation, totaling 81 mm (3.2 in) over approximately 18 days, contributing to the region's high humidity level of 94%. This combination of cold temperatures and damp conditions creates a distinct and icy atmosphere, typical of December in this part of Russia.

As the year progresses in Pulkovo, daylight duration undergoes a captivating transformation. Starting with a brief 6 hours of light in January, the days gradually lengthen, reaching an invigorating 18 hours by June—a true highlight of the summer months. However, this bright spectacle begins to wane as July gives way to August, with daylight tapering off to 15 hours. The decline continues through the fall, with autumn days shrinking to 12 hours in September and dropping further to 6 hours by December.
